Computers are an integral part of our modern world. Children are being exposed to them at an increasingly young age, so a fundamental understanding of technology has become essential. In this introduction to the world of computers, readers take a look inside a computer and become familiar with hardware, software, and all of the parts that make them work. The simple text explains terminology in a way that is easy to grasp, while full-color photographs and fast facts add interest to this first look at computers.
